The iPAC is an all-in-one access controller and proximity reader with built-in Microsoft Windows CE which enables it to be easily installed, set-up and programmed without the need for a separate on-site computer. Designed to work with the PAC OnePlatform access control solution and with full connectivity to the PAC 512 door controller, the iPAC can be installed without the need for additional software, whilst providing remote administration as standard.
The iPAC can be programmed to retain the details, including multiple access rights and multiple time profiles, of up to 1,100 keyholders and 100 operators. It has a viewable event log of up to 500 separate access control events and retains a database of up to 10,000 downloadable event records. In-built web browser interface also enables remote administration, so users dialling in remotely over the network can, for example, change keyholder profiles or monitor event records.
